Abstract

A control module configured to control operation of a damper assembly includes an air damper configured to be disposed within an air duct and movable between an open end position and a closed end position, the air duct providing conditioned air to a register boot proximate the air duct. The control module includes a control module housing that is securable to the register boot. A controller is disposed within the control module housing and is configured to generate damper position control signals, the controller providing the damper position control signals to the damper assembly via a control cable that operably couples the control module with the damper assembly. An antenna extends from the control module housing and is operably coupled to the controller, and is configured to extend through an opening formed within a wall of the register boot to be positioned exterior to the register boot.

Claims (15)

1. A damper system configured for installation in ductwork including a duct supplying air through a metal register boot to a register vent, the damper system comprising:

a damper assembly configured to be disposed within the duct, the damper assembly including a damper that is movable between:

a closed end position in which air moving through the duct is restricted from flowing past the damper assembly, and

an open end position in which the air moving through the duct is less restricted from flowing past the damper assembly and through the metal register boot and the register vent;

a control module comprising a control module housing and a circuit board disposed within the control module housing, the control module being configured to regulate operation of the damper assembly, the control module housing configured to be secured remote from the damper assembly at a position downstream of the damper assembly and upstream of the register vent;

a spring finger operably coupled to the circuit board and extending outwardly from the control module housing such that the spring finger electrically grounds the circuit board to the metal register boot when the control module housing is secured to the metal register boot; and

an antenna electrically coupled with the circuit board of the control module, at least part of the antenna configured to extend through an opening formed within a wall of the metal register boot to be positioned exterior to the metal register boot.

2. The damper system of claim 1 , further comprising a magnet secured relative to the control module housing, the magnet configured to magnetically attach the control module housing relative to the wall of the metal register boot.

3. The damper system of claim 1 , further comprising a magnet secured relative to the antenna, the magnet configured to magnetically attach the antenna to the wall of the metal register boot, wherein the magnet is arranged concentrically with the antenna.

4. The damper system of claim 1 , wherein the antenna is sufficiently flexible to be able to bend or deflect if encountering an obstacle exterior to the metal register boot.

5. The damper system of claim 4 , wherein the antenna comprises a wire antenna with a polymeric boot disposed over the wire antenna, the polymeric boot electrically insulating the wire antenna from at least the wall of the metal register boot.

6. The damper system of claim 1 , further comprising a resilient seal secured to an outer surface of the control module housing proximate an aperture through which the antenna extends from the control module housing, the resilient seal sealing around the antenna and being configured to space the control module housing from the metal register boot.

7. The damper system of claim 1 , further comprising a power jack secured relative to the control module housing, wherein the power jack is configured to accept a power cable.

8. The damper system of claim 1 , further comprising a control wire jack secured relative to the control module housing and configured to accommodate a control cable operably coupling the circuit board to the damper assembly.

9. The damper system of claim 1 , wherein the control module is configured to electrically connect to the metal register boot such that the metal register boot functions as a ground plane for the antenna.
